About Zhichen Wang
Zhichen Wang is a scholar working on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ials, Aerospace Engineering,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Oncology and Molecular Biology, having authored 24 papers that have together received 382 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advanced Antenna and Metasurface Technologies (4 papers), Antenna Design and Analysis (3 papers), Lung Cancer Research Studies (3 papers), Metamaterials and Metasurfaces Applications (3 papers), Toxin Mechanisms and Immunotoxins (2 papers), Transgenic Plants and Applications (2 papers), Electromagnetic wave absorption materials (2 papers) and Lung Cancer Diagnosis and Treatment (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Biochemistry (63 citations),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(109 citations), Aerospace Engineering (79 citations), Clinical Biochemistry (16 citations) and Endocrine and Autonomic Systems (14 citations). Zhichen Wang has collaborated with scholars based in China, Hong Kong and United States. Frequent co-authors include Yixing Huang, Chen Yu, Ying Li, Jun Ni, T. Yao, Cheng Li, Rui Wang, Qu Li, Yu Chen and Yuhui Zhang. Their work appears in journals such as Composites Science and Technology, Protein Engineering Design and Selection, Journal of Material Science and Technology, European Journal of Cancer and Composites Part B Engineering.
